First, let's take a look at HBM chips. HBM chips, or high-bandwidth memory chips, have significant advantages such as high-speed data transmission and low power consumption, and play a vital role in the field of AI. With the rapid development of AI technology, the demand for high-performance chips has shown explosive growth.

On the one hand, the move by Chinese companies to stock up on Samsung HBM chips reflects the urgent demand for advanced chips in the domestic market. Against the backdrop of the continuous expansion of AI applications, various companies are actively seeking ways to enhance their own technological strength, and high-performance chips have become a key resource. On the other hand, this also highlights the tension in the supply chain. The global chip supply faces many challenges, including capacity constraints and trade frictions, forcing companies to reserve in advance to ensure the stable operation of their businesses.
